Action item (from the Marlowood reconciliation incident): the nightly inventory reconciliation job silently skipped partitions when the warehouse snapshot arrived late, which caused three days of unflagged drift. Owner: platform team. By next sync, add a hard failure when any partition is missing, plus an alert that pages on-call rather than logging a warning. We also agreed to backfill the affected date range before month-end close. Progress, the backfill checklist, and the alert configuration draft are tracked on the internal page below.

operations page: https://confluence.zemvarlabs.internal/projects/display/browse/display/8963

**Ticket: Vault locked — Tilecrest cache layer deploy blocked**

Priority: High

The credentials vault for the Tilecrest tile-rendering cache sealed itself after three failed unseal attempts during last night's rotation. The release manager cannot push the new eviction config until the vault is reopened, and the staging cache is serving stale tiles in the meantime. Per the recovery procedure approved by the platform council, the unseal passphrase is recorded below for this incident only.

vault phrase of yaduf-yajop = lamath-kelix-aldion-zorius-ulaox-eliax-gorox-norok-fenael-fenath-julael-pelius-belius-druion

**09:47 — Load test ramp halted.** During the scheduled Cartheon checkout load test, p99 latency crossed 4s at 60% of target traffic, well below the pass threshold. The Bramblegate payment shim was identified as the bottleneck: its connection pool was pinned at the staging default. Test traffic was drained by 09:52 with no customer impact. On-call should rerun only after the pool fix lands. The failing run's trace token is below.

build token for tajeg-bajep: htk14_409ba9df6b8acb